Pink Table show is a French-Canadian podcast tackling women’s societal issues. I was honoured to contribute to their show by creating the logo as well as the thumbnails for all of their recent episodes.
ClearSpace is a garage removal service. I created the logo for the company and have been responsible for the social media and branding for the company.
Scapegoat is a short graphic novel about an angel who gets cast out of heaven. It tells the story from the perspective of all the parties involved. This novel uses colour to explore perspective, with each
character’s story being represented by a different colour.
“Lost Heads” is a short film about two spirits who are trapped in the British Museum because their souls are tied to cultural artefacts that the Museum currently displays. Over the course of the film they reminisce
about home and what it would be like to return.
As part of the Secret Seven challenge, I created an album cover for Hozier’s “Swan Upon Leda”. Swan Upon Leda by Hozier uses the myth of Leda and the Swan, wherein Zeus forces himself on Leda as a metaphor for colonialism, and women’s bodily autonomy.
Kuli is a young fashion brand that I had the pleasure of illustrating a few pieces for. Additionally I designed the logo as well as a few brand assets. The brand is rooted in Gambian mythology, utilising mythological figures, flowers and cowries as its main symbols.
